Se alguém mais tiver uma dica, seria grato. Terei que migrar este ambiente em breve, mas além tempo que será tomado, este erro está complicando a migração.
Obrigado, Em 5 de outubro de 2011 13:51, mauro fonseca <mfons...@pbh.gov.br> escreveu: > Infelizmente nao deu. > > O retorno: > > pg_restore: [arquivador personalizado] não pôde reabrir entrada padrão > ão foi possível alocar memória > > Continuo pedindo ajuda..Se alguem tiver alguma ideia. > > Obrigado. > > > Em 5 de outubro de 2011 10:13, mauro fonseca <mfons...@pbh.gov.br>escreveu: > > Flávio, >> >> Fiz os seguintes ajustes no limits.conf : >> >> postgres soft nofile 4096 >> postgres soft nproc 4096 >> postgres hard nofile 63536 >> postgres hard nproc 6353 >> >> Apos isso, coloquei novamente o pg_restore e ja passou bastante tempo em >> relacao a queda anterior. Vou aguardar para ver se nao dah mais erros e >> posto o resultado. >> Agradeco muito a sua ajuda e prontidao. >> >> Abracao. >> >> Em 5 de outubro de 2011 09:35, Flavio Henrique Araque Gurgel < >> fha...@gmail.com> escreveu: >> >> 2011/10/5 mauro fonseca <mfons...@pbh.gov.br>: >>> > Pessoal, >>> > Estou colando o meu ulimit -a ( a partir do usuario postgres ) >>> > core file size (blocks, -c) 0 >>> > data seg size (kbytes, -d) unlimited >>> > scheduling priority (-e) 0 >>> > file size (blocks, -f) unlimited >>> > pending signals (-i) 16382 >>> > max locked memory (kbytes, -l) 64 >>> > max memory size (kbytes, -m) unlimited >>> > open files (-n) 1024 >>> > pipe size (512 bytes, -p) 8 >>> > POSIX message queues (bytes, -q) 819200 >>> > real-time priority (-r) 0 >>> > stack size (kbytes, -s) 8192 >>> > cpu time (seconds, -t) unlimited >>> > max user processes (-u) unlimited >>> > virtual memory (kbytes, -v) unlimited >>> > file locks (-x) unlimited >>> >>> >>> Note que não é o limite do usuário postgres, necessariamente, que está >>> te dando esse erro. >>> O erro é do pg_restore e ele é uma aplicação de usuário. >>> Já vi esse tipo de erro quando o pg_restore estava trabalhando com >>> arquivo no modo custom, é na hora de descompactar certos blocos de >>> dados. >>> >>> Tente, na mesma sessão: >>> ulimit -d unlimited >>> ulimit -l unlimited >>> pg_restore... >>> >>> E deve ir. >>> Caso receba um erro nos comandos ulimit acima, modifique seu arquivo >>> /etc/security/limits.conf para desbloquear esses limites. >>> Se ainda não funcionar, qual é a saída do comando abaixo? >>> /sbin/sysctl kernel.shmmax >>> >>> []s >>> Flavio Gurgel >>> _______________________________________________ >>> pgbr-geral mailing list >>> pgbr-geral@listas.postgresql.org.br >>> https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ral >>> >> >> >
_______________________________________________ pgbr-geral mailing list pgbr-geral@listas.postgresql.org.br https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ral